(5) Women in Science (16) Work and Family (8) Zeitzeugen (2) News (97) Press Release (102) 199 Results: Active Filter: CancerCareerCultureCalendarInstituteInvitation Sort: Result score Newest to oldest Oldest to newest Press Release No. 60 January 11, 2021 Berlin A potent weapon against lymphomas MDC researchers have developed a new approach to CAR T-cell therapy. The team has shown in Nature Communications that the procedure is very effective, especially when it comes to fighting follicular lymphomas and chronic lymphocytic leukemia, the most common type of blood cancer in adults. Press Release No. 57 December 21, 2020 Berlin The Achilles’ heel of cancer stem cells Colon cancer stem cells have one weak spot: the enzyme Mll1. An MDC team led by Walter Birchmeier has now shown in Nature Communications that blocking this protein prevents the development of new tumors in the body.
